Company Profile
Innalabs is a leading manufacturer of high-performance inertial sensors, including tactical grade, Coriolis vibratory gyroscopes and navigation grade, quartz servo accelerometers. Innalabs offer solutions for the aerospace, subsea, marine, space, energy, industrial, civil engineering, and transportation markets.
